  • 296 hp, 295 lb-ft torque
    MSRP: From $49,995
    MPG: 22 city / 30 highway / 25 combined
    Engine: 2.0 L 4-cylinder
    Curb weight: 3,845 lbs
    Cargo volume: 10.5 ft³
    Dimensions: 195″ L x 78″ W x 57″ H
    Options:
    -Hakuba Silver $600
    -Convenience Pack $1000 - soft door close, electric rear window blind, additional power sockets, activity key
    -Extended Leather upgrade $1800
    -Cold Climate Pack $700 - Heated windscreen, headlight power wash, heated steering wheel
    -Dynamic Handling Pack - $1350 - Configurable dynamics, red brake calipers, Tailgate Spoiler
    -Meridain Surround Sound System - $600
    -20" 5036 wheels $1200
    ClearSight Interior rear view mirror $450
    Head-up Display $1050
    Adaptive Cruise Control $1200
    Ebony performated Windsor leather sport seats $800
    Destination & Delivery: $1150
    Price as tested: $62,295

    I bought 2017 XE 35t as my first car after saving up for a couple of years post graduation. The interior isn’t something to write home about but the rest is pretty damn spectacular: All aluminum responsive chassis, double wishbone at the front and “integral link” multi-link rear suspension, a supercharged V6 under the hood, ZF 8-speed transmission and steering rack, and finally an Ian Callum design that calls onto the E-type with rear headlights and an overall curved design. It’s been more than 4 years of fuss-free ownership (only replaced the tyres after 3 years) and this car has ruined almost every other car in its segment for me with the way it drives and handles. Maybe except the Giulia which I didn’t get to test drive when I was in the market.
    With the new updated interior, I hope Jaguar sells well in North America. It’s a brand that carries history and heritage shared by a select few.
